Meteorologists use the concept to understand the behavior of hail stones and precipitation as they fall through the atmosphere. Fluid Density: The density of the atmosphere or liquid through which the object falls directly impacts the magnitude of the drag force.

Drag Coefficient: This dimensionless number quantifies an object's aerodynamic efficiency; a streamlined shape has a lower coefficient than a blunt, irregular form. In this state of equilibrium, acceleration ceases, and the object maintains a steady velocity until it impacts the ground or encounters another medium.
